The Administration meme about Iraq has been tied consistently to some notion of 'winning', but not exactly for the obvious reason, i.e., that we are trying to establish a democracy in Iraq. From the Wall Street Journal,
A voracious reader, Mr. Rove augmented the administration's Iraq war effort with research by Duke University social scientists who dispute conventional wisdom that rising casualties erode public backing for military conflicts. The academics, who said the key to maintaining support is public confidence in eventual victory, have influenced the White House strategy of pointing to political benchmarks like this week's vote on a constitution.
